The Wnt4 gene encodes a secreted signaling molecule controlling the development of several organs, such as the kidney, adrenal gland, ovary, mammary gland and pituitary gland. It is thought to act in the embryonic kidney as an auto-inducer of nephrogenesis controlling mesenchyme-to-epithelium transition, and Wnt4-deficient mice die soon after birth, probably of kidney failure. Given the requirement for Wnt4 signaling in the control of organogenesis, the targeting of Cre recombinase under the control of the Wnt4 promoter would provide a valuable tool for fate mapping and functional genomics. We report here on the generation and characterization of a Wnt4EGFPCre knock-in allele where the EGFPCre fusion cDNA and Neo selection cassette were targeted into the Wnt4 locus. EGFP-derived fluorescence was observed in the pretubular aggregates of the E14.5 embryonic kidney that normally express Wnt4 mRNA. Characterization of the pattern of recombination of the floxed Rosa26LacZ reporter with the Wnt4EGFPCre allele revealed that in addition to the embryonic kidney, reporter-derived staining was observed in the embryonic gonad, spinal cord, lung and adrenal gland, i.e. the sites of Wnt4 gene expression. Time-lapse fate mapping of the Wnt4EGFPCre-activated yellow fluorescent protein (YFP) from the Rosa26 locus in organ culture revealed that the cells that had expressed the Wnt4 gene contributed to the nephrons, some of the cells around the stalk of the developing ureter and also certain presumptive medullary stromal cells. Moreover, the time-lapse movies suggested that the first few pretubular cell aggregates may not mature into nephrons but instead appear to disintegrate. In association with this, Rosa26YFP-positive stromal cells emerge around these disintegrating structures. Such cells may be transient, since their derivatives are neither detected later in the more mature kidney nor is there an overlap of the Wnt4EGFPCre; Rosa26LacZ-marked cells with those of the endothelial cells, the smooth muscle cells or the macrophages. The Wnt4EGFPCre allele provides a useful new tool for conditional mutagenesis and provides the first time-lapse-based map of the fate of nephron precursor cells.  相似文献

提高狗蔷薇离体培养植株再生频率   总被引:5,自引:0,他引:5  
以狗蔷薇(Rosa canina Inermis)为材料,以MS为基本培养基,通过对不同植物生长调节剂的组合,大幅度提高了狗蔷薇离体培养植株再生频率。结果表明,2.0mg/L 6-BA+0.3mg/L 2,4-D的组合较为适宜,其不定芽再生率为87%,增殖率为3.0;而CPPU和2,4-D的适宜组合为1.5mg/L+0.3mg/L,其不定芽再生率高达93%,增殖率为5.0。同时,研究结果显示,以MS+40g/L蔗糖+6.0g/L琼脂粉+3.5mg/L AgNO3+1.5mg/L CPPU+0.1mg/L 2,4-D+0.05mg/L GA3作增殖培养基效果最好,不定芽诱导率为89%,增殖率为5.5;利于生根的培养基为1/4MS+20g/L蔗糖+3.5g/L琼脂+0.3%活性碳+0.1mg/L IBA+0.1mg/L NAA,生根率为91%。  相似文献

商州产大马士革玫瑰精油研究   总被引:1,自引:0,他引:1  
采用ISO9842:2003玫瑰油标准,对陕西商州引种的保加利亚主栽玫瑰品种“Kazanluk”(RosadamascenaMiller)精油进行分析。结果表明,该玫瑰精油香气具有天然玫瑰花香,香气细腻、柔和、飘逸。油为液体,淡黄色,相对密度(20/20℃)0.8599,折光指数(20℃)1.4592,旋光度(20℃)-4.3°,冻点20.6℃,酯值11.9,这些物理指标达到了标准要求。大量主香成分相对含量:乙醇0.5%,香茅醇45.5%,橙花醇4.5%,香叶醇7.6%,苯乙醇2.9%,十七烷烃1.13%,十九烷烃15.5%,二十一烷烃5.0%。这些成分含量与原产地保加利亚玫瑰油成分范围有一定差异,但与摩洛哥同类玫瑰油标准相符,可以作为商品油在国际市场销售。  相似文献

Eight compounds were isolated from the ethyl acetate- and n-butanol-soluble fractions of the ethanollc extract of the whole plant of Anoectochllus roxburghll(Wali.) Lindi. (Orchidaceee). On the basis of spectroscopic methods, the structures of these compounds were elucidated as quercetin-7-O-β-D-[6"-O-(trans-feruloyi)]- giucopyranosids (compound 1), 8-C-p-HydroxybenzyiquerceUn (compound 2), isorhamnetin-7-O-β-D- giucopyranoside (compound 3), isorhamnetin-3-O-β-D-giucopyranoside (compound 4), kaempferoi-3-O-β-D- giucopyranoside (compound 5), kaempferoi-7-O-β-D-giucopyranoside (compound 6), 5-hydroxy-3',4',7- trimethoxyfiavonoi-3-O-β-D-rutinoside (compound 7), and isorhamnetin-3-O-β-D-rutinoside (compound 8). Of the compounds isoisted, compound 1 was a new flavonoid giucoside and exhibited strong scavenging activity against the 1,1-diphenyi-2-picryihydrazyi free radical, whereas the ethanolic extract showed weak activity. Compounds 2-8 were obtained from this family for the first time.  相似文献

Changes in the concentrations of endogenous free, conjugated and bound polyamine were determined in petals of two different species of rose, viz. Rosa damascena and Rosa bourboniana, from small bud (stage 1) till full bloom (stage 8). High free putrescine and spermidine concentrations were associated with early stages of flower development and then decreased in R. damascena. At full bloom, the concentration of free putrescine was higher than rest of the polyamines measured. A steady increase in conjugated putrescine, spermidine and spermine was observed during entire period of flower development with predominance of conjugated putrescine at full bloom. In R. damascena the bound spermine was higher than rest of the polyamines during full bloom. In R. bourboniana, during the early stages of flower development, similar situation was observed, however, at full bloom, free spermidine concentration was higher than rest of the polyamines. In this species, the concentration of conjugated and bound spermine was higher than rest of the polyamines during full bloom. Polyamine concentrations were generally lower in the petals of R. bourboniana than R. damascena which may be due to genotypic differences. The possible roles of the observed polyamines are discussed in relation to flower development.IHBT Communication no, 0345.  相似文献

The acceptor specificities of bacterial nucleoside phosphotransferase were further investigated by phosphorylating various kinds of nucleoside analogues. The bacteria belonging to A group(5′-nucleotide former) specifically phosphorylated the primary alcohol at 5′-position of nucleosides and their analogues, such as adenine xyloside, psicofuranine and pseudouridine, while the others belonging to B group (3′(2′)-nucleotide former) the secondary alcohol at 3′(2′)-position. The phosphorylation at 5′-primary alcohol with the bacteria belonging to A group, however, was prohibited mainly by phosphoryl-or amino-radical at 3′-position, as observed in the case of 3′-nucleotide or amino-nucleoside (or puromycin), depending on the steric conformation around the 3′-position of acceptor. Besides, both types of nucleoside phosphotransferases were also able to phosphorylate nucleoside having a C-C-linkage between base and sugar moieties.  相似文献

The Rosa damascena has organic production and this plant is the most important economic crop in Kerman province. Roses have been used since the earliest times in rituals, cosmetics, perfumes, medicines and aromatherapy. The rose stem sawfly (Hartigia trimaculata) and rose stem girdler (Agrilus aurichalceus) are new and major pests of R. damascena in the Lalehzar region of Kerman province. These pests cause severe damage to plants by feeding stems and new management strategies for their control are continually being investigated. To investigate appropriate biological control agent in the region during 2005–2007, 184 isolates of fungi were collected from these pests. Isolation of fungi was achieved using standard methods. In this study, H. trimaculata and A. aurichalceus from R. damascena for the first time were recorded in Iran. Lecnicillium muscarium from H. trimaculata, L. muscarium from A. aurichalceus, Acremonium kiliense from H. trimaculata, and A. egyptiacum from A. aurichalceus have for the first time been recorded, and L. muscarium has been introduced as a suitable biological agent for control of these pests.  相似文献

In vegetatively propagated ornamentals, new varieties can be obtained from i.) conventional breeding and selection or ii.) spontaneous or induced variant types of existing varieties. Indeed, variant types enlarge the assortment to be produced without the need to alter production systems. However, they inherit the breeding effort needed to create a completely new and profitable variety. Therefore, the breeder of the initial variety might want to claim at least part of the profits under the form of a royalty on what is considered as essentially derived varieties (EDV). To detect either EDV or fraud, criteria based on plant morphology are insufficient or even not applicable. Here, some case studies are presented to illustrate the possibilities and the limitations of AFLP fingerprinting in disputes on fraud and essential derivation of ornamental plants. No differences were detected between fingerprints of different azalea bud sports, all belonging to the commercially important “Hellmut Vogel?d group. In roses, it was possible to elucidate the irregular application for breeders' protection for a bud sport of a registered rose cultivar. This was confirmed by fingerprinting the putative parents given in the application file. In Phalaenopsis, a breeder tried to broaden the protection he received on a variant derived from an old free variety, to a similar clone. After fingerprinting, both parties decided to close the case.  相似文献
